[patch] turn igmpstat into a set of percpu counters

2016-12-11 Thread Dimitris Papastamos
Hi,

I converted the igmp stats to use percpu counters.  This work is
basically the same as what dlg@ did for other parts of the stack.
I looked at the diff and adjusted it for igmp.

diff --git a/sys/netinet/igmp.c b/sys/netinet/igmp.c
index 11446ce4188..c2a0a4839b4 100644
--- a/sys/netinet/igmp.c
+++ b/sys/netinet/igmp.c
@@ -101,13 +101,14 @@ int *igmpctl_vars[IGMPCTL_MAXID] = IGMPCTL_VARS;
 intigmp_timers_are_running;
 static struct router_info *rti_head;
 static struct mbuf *router_alert;
-struct igmpstat igmpstat;
+struct cpumem *igmpcounters;
 
 void igmp_checktimer(struct ifnet *);
 void igmp_sendpkt(struct in_multi *, int, in_addr_t);
 int rti_fill(struct in_multi *);
 struct router_info * rti_find(struct ifnet *);
 void igmp_input_if(struct ifnet *, struct mbuf *, int);
+int igmp_sysctl_igmpstat(void *, size_t *, void *);
 
 void
 igmp_init(void)
@@ -117,6 +118,7 @@ igmp_init(void)
igmp_timers_are_running = 0;
rti_head = 0;
 
+   igmpcounters = counters_alloc(igps_ncounters, M_COUNTERS);
router_alert = m_get(M_DONTWAIT, MT_DATA);
if (router_alert == NULL) {
printf("%s: no mbuf\n", __func__);
@@ -217,7 +219,7 @@ igmp_input(struct mbuf *m, ...)
iphlen = va_arg(ap, int);
va_end(ap);
 
-   ++igmpstat.igps_rcv_total;
+   igmpstat_inc(igps_rcv_total);
